Abstract

The utility model discloses a road engineering sign convenient for installation, which comprises a base, wherein the bottom of the base is symmetrically provided with wheel frames, the wheel frame is movably connected with rollers, the two sides of the base are symmetrically provided with fixing devices, the top of the base is fixedly provided with a support pillar, a first sliding groove is arranged in the supporting column, a motor is fixedly arranged in the first sliding groove, the output end of the motor is connected with the screw rod, a sliding block is sleeved on the outer side of the screw rod and is in threaded connection with the screw rod, a mounting seat is fixedly arranged on the sliding block, the mounting seat is provided with a mounting hole, a connecting column penetrates through the mounting hole, a sign is fixedly arranged at the top of the connecting column, a limiting plate is arranged in the mounting hole, a push rod is fixedly arranged on one side of the limiting plate, a second sliding groove is formed in one side of the mounting hole, and a limiting sleeve is fixedly arranged in the second sliding groove. Has the advantages that: thereby realize the automatically regulated to the sign height, satisfied the demand.

Detailed Description
The following, with reference to the drawings and the detailed description, further description of the present invention is made:
the first embodiment is as follows:
referring to fig. 1-4, a road engineering sign convenient to install according to an embodiment of the present invention includes a base 1, a wheel frame is symmetrically disposed at the bottom of the base 1, rollers 2 are movably connected to the wheel frame, fixing devices 3 are symmetrically disposed at both sides of the base 1, a supporting post 4 is fixed at the top of the base 1, a sliding slot one 5 is disposed in the supporting post 4, a motor 7 is fixed in the sliding slot one 5, an output end of the motor 7 is connected to a screw rod 6, a slider 8 is sleeved outside the screw rod 6, the slider 8 is in threaded connection with the screw rod 6, a mounting seat 9 is fixedly disposed on the slider 8, a mounting hole 10 is disposed on the mounting seat 9, a connecting post 11 is penetrated through the mounting hole 10, a sign 12 is fixedly disposed at the top of the connecting post 11, a limiting plate 13 is disposed in the mounting hole 10, the push rod 14 is fixedly arranged on one side of the limiting plate 13, the second sliding groove 15 is formed in one side of the mounting hole 10, the limiting sleeve 16 is fixedly arranged in the second sliding groove 15, the push rod 14 penetrates through the limiting sleeve 16 and extends out of the limiting sleeve 16, the outer side of the limiting sleeve 16 is sleeved with the reset spring 17, one end of the reset spring 17 is fixedly connected with the limiting plate 13, the other end of the reset spring 17 is connected with the bottom of the limiting sleeve 16, the idler wheel 2 is arranged, so that the effect of convenient movement is achieved, when the proper position is moved, the fixing device 3 can be used for fixing, the base 1 is more stable, the push rod 14 can be manually pulled during mounting, the reset spring 17 is in a tightening state, at the moment, the mounting hole 10 is larger in space, the connecting column 11 is inserted, then the push rod 14 is released, and the elasticity of the reset, by limiting plate 13 with spliced pole 11 chucking in mounting hole 10 to accomplished sign 12's fixed mounting, during the dismantlement, the manual push rod 14 that pulls out of the same reason for limiting plate 13 leaves spliced pole 11, just can take out sign 12, and simple structure has made things convenient for the installation and has dismantled. Through being equipped with motor 7 and lead screw 6, through motor 7 work, drive lead screw 6 and rotate, lead screw 6 rotates and drives slider 8 and slide on lead screw 6, and slider 8 slides and drives mount pad 9 and remove to the realization has satisfied the demand to the automatically regulated of sign 12 height.
Example two:
referring to fig. 1-4, for the fixing device 3, the fixing device 3 includes a fixing plate 18, one end of the fixing plate 18 is fixedly connected to the base 1, a threaded hole is formed in the middle of the fixing plate 18, a screw 19 penetrates through the threaded hole, the screw 19 is in threaded connection with the threaded hole, and a pressing plate 20 is disposed at the bottom of the screw 19. For the pressure plate 20, the bottom of the pressure plate 20 is provided with an anti-skid wear pad. For the screw rod 19, the top of the screw rod 19 is provided with a holding rod, and by arranging the fixing device 3, the holding rod can be manually rotated, so that the screw rod 19 moves downwards to drive the pressing plate 20 to move until the anti-skid wear-resistant pad is contacted with the ground to be fixed. For the supporting column 4, a sliding door 21 is arranged on the supporting column 4 and on one side of the first sliding groove 5, and the sliding door 21 is connected with the first sliding groove 5 through a hinge. For the sliding door 21, a handle is fixedly arranged on the sliding door 21, and the indication board 12 can play a dustproof role when not used through the sliding door 21. For the push rod 14, one end of the push rod 14 extends to the outside of the mounting seat 9 and is fixedly provided with a baffle plate 23, and the operation is facilitated by the baffle plate 23.
